Loose cladding repair is a crucial maintenance task for buildings that ensures the safety and longevity of the structure. Cladding refers to the external layer of a building that provides insulation and weather resistance while enhancing the aesthetic appeal. Over time, cladding can become loose due to factors such as weather conditions, poor installation, or material degradation. When cladding is not securely attached, it poses a risk of falling, potentially causing damage or injury. Moreover, loose cladding can lead to water infiltration, resulting in structural damage and expensive repairs. Addressing loose cladding promptly helps maintain the building's integrity, prevents further deterioration, and ensures compliance with safety standards.
Benefits of Loose Cladding Repair
-
Enhanced Safety: Repairing loose cladding significantly reduces the risk of panels detaching and falling, which can lead to serious injuries or property damage. Ensuring that all cladding is securely fastened protects both building occupants and passersby.
-
Improved Building Appearance: Loose cladding can create an unsightly appearance, diminishing the overall aesthetic of a building. By undertaking cladding repairs, property owners can restore the visual appeal of their buildings, enhancing curb appeal and potentially increasing property value.
-
Increased Energy Efficiency: Properly secured cladding provides better insulation, helping to maintain consistent indoor temperatures. This can lead to reduced energy consumption and lower utility bills, as the building’s heating and cooling systems do not have to work as hard to compensate for drafts or heat loss.
